Senior Accident Reconstructionist Location: Atlanta, Denver, Phoenix, Las Vegas, Dallas, Houston, Chicago Department: Accident Reconstruction Reports To: Director of Accident Reconstruction Job Type: Full-Time Work Setting: Hybrid / Remote Eligible Travel & Field Work: Up to 50% Position Overview Knott Laboratory is seeking a highly experienced Senior Accident Reconstructionist to lead complex forensic investigations and provide expert analysis in support of litigation. This role is ideal for a seasoned professional with deep technical expertise, strong analytical capabilities, and proven experience serving as an expert witness in depositions and jury trials. The Senior Accident Reconstructionist will independently manage high-profile cases, mentor junior staff, and collaborate with attorneys, clients, and internal teams to deliver clear, defensible findings. Key Responsibilities Technical & Case Management * Lead and perform advanced accident reconstructions involving motor vehicle collisions and related incidents, including on-site scene investigations as needed * Evaluate evidence including scene data, vehicle inspections, event data recorder (EDR) downloads, photographs, and witness statements * Apply engineering principles, physics, and industry methodologies to determine causation, speeds, and sequence of events * Develop detailed, defensible conclusions supported by data and analysis * Manage multiple complex cases simultaneously with minimal oversight Expert Witness & Litigation Support * Serve as an expert witness in depositions, mediations, and jury trials * Prepare comprehensive expert reports and exhibits suitable for litigation * Clearly communicate technical findings to attorneys, judges, and juries in a persuasive and understandable manner * Support attorneys with case strategy, discovery, and technical consultation Leadership & Mentorship * Provide guidance and mentorship to junior reconstructionists and engineers * Review and provide quality assurance on reports, analyses, and deliverables * Support training initiatives and contribute to the development of best practices and standard methodologies Client Engagement * Build and maintain strong relationships with clients, legal teams, and industry partners * Participate in business development efforts, including client meetings and presentations * Represent Knott Laboratory with professionalism and credibility in all interactions Qualifications Required * Minimum of 10+ years of accident reconstruction experience * ACTAR accreditation (Accreditation Commission for Traffic Accident Reconstruction) * Demonstrated experience testifying in depositions and jury trials as an expert witness * Strong knowledge of accident reconstruction methodologies, physics, and investigative techniques * Experience with reconstruction software/tools (e.g., PC-Crash, HVE, or similar) * Excellent written and verbal communication skills, including technical report writing Preferred * Bachelor’s degree in Engineering (Mechanical, Civil, or related field) * Professional Engineer (P.E.) license * Experience in consulting or forensic engineering environment * Project management or team leadership experience * Advanced training or certifications in accident reconstruction disciplines Key Competencies * Advanced analytical and problem-solving skills * Ability to communicate complex information clearly to non-technical audiences * Strong attention to detail and commitment to accuracy * Sound judgment and professional credibility in high-stakes situations * Leadership mindset with a collaborative approach to team development Work Environment * Hybrid role with remote work flexibility * Combination of home office-based analytical work, field investigations, project site visits, and courtroom testimony * Field work and travel may include daytime, evening, or occasional weekend commitments based on case needs * Collaborative, team-oriented culture with a focus on quality, integrity, and professional growth Compensation & Benefits * Competitive salary: $100,000–$130,000, based on experience and credentials * Matching 401(k) * Company Profit Sharing Plan * Health, Dental, and Vision Insurance * Paid Time Off and Paid Holidays * Professional Development Assistance & Tuition Reimbursement up to $5,200 per year * Support for certifications, licensure, and continued technical development   Why Join Knott Laboratory * Opportunity to work on complex, high-impact cases * Collaborative and expert-driven environment * Commitment to professional growth, training, and development * Competitive compensation and benefits
